I like the option to do a swipe on OUT and get a double play short cut, HOWEVER the double play options are very limited. It would be nice if under the OUT button, the option for double play would be listed along with pop/fly, etc. Then I would want it to let us CHOOSE the sequence of the double play ourselves. This way we could do a 6-6-3 double play...or some other strange sequence. As it stands now, I have to do a 6-3 ground out and a 6 unassisted tag out to get the fielding stats to record the putouts for defensive stats correctly and then it won't record the DP's right....

You can enter any sequences of touches for a double play. You start by tapping Out, Ground Out, touch the full sequence of touches (don't know what 6-6-3 would mean in your example, but you could do any 3 players), then touch Out when it asks about the runner, tap the base, and tap Double Play.

So with bases loaded and one out, grounder hit to SS. For the DP, its 6-4-3. But it asks what about the runners originally on 2nd and 3rd... I generally either touch "held up", or "Advanced by Batter", touching "Run not scored" if necessary... Is there a better way?
Re: Double Plays
Run not scored works, but easiest to enter as a "quick out". Swipe OUT and select 6-4-3 Double Play.
